1 执行流程

(1) 发送方向 mq 服务端发送消息。
(2) mq server 将消息持久化成功之后,向发送方 ack 确认消息已经发送成功,此时消息为半消息。
(3) 发送方开始执行本地事务逻辑。
(4) 发送方根据本地事务执行结果向 mq server 提交二次确认(commit 或是 rollback),mq server 收到commit 状态则将半消息标记为可投递,订阅方最终将收到该消息;mq server 收到 rollback 状态则删除半消息,订阅方将不会接受该消息。
(5) 在断网或者是应用重启的特殊情况下,上述步骤4提交的二次确认最终未到达 mq server,经过固定时间后mq server 将对该消息发起消息回查。
(6) 发送方收到消息回查后,需要检查对应消息的本地事务执行的最终结果。
(7) 发送方根据检查得到的本地事务的最终状态再次提交二次确认,mq server 仍按照步骤4对半消息进行操作。

2.2 application.yml

rocketmq:
  name-server: 192.168.38.50:9876
  producer:
    group: transcation-group

2.3 transactionlistenerimpl

@rocketmqtransactionlistener(txproducergroup = "transaction-producer-group")
@slf4j
public class transactionlistenerimpl implements rocketmqlocaltransactionlistener {

    private static map<string, rocketmqlocaltransactionstate> state_map = new hashmap<>();

    /**
     *  执行业务逻辑
     */
    @override
    public rocketmqlocaltransactionstate executelocaltransaction(message message, object o) {
        string transid = (string) message.getheaders().get(rocketmqheaders.transaction_id);
        try {
            system.out.println("用户a账户减500元.");
            system.out.println("用户b账户加500元.");
            state_map.put(transid, rocketmqlocaltransactionstate.commit);
            return rocketmqlocaltransactionstate.commit;
        } catch (exception e) {
            e.printstacktrace();
        }

        state_map.put(transid, rocketmqlocaltransactionstate.rollback);
        return rocketmqlocaltransactionstate.unknown;

    }

    /**
     * 回查
     */
    @override
    public rocketmqlocaltransactionstate checklocaltransaction(message message) {
        string transid = (string) message.getheaders().get(rocketmqheaders.transaction_id);
        log.info("回查消息 -> transid ={} , state = {}", transid, state_map.get(transid));
        return state_map.get(transid);
    }
}
